Cigna will be available in the Hague on 14 september 2023 for personal interviews

2023-09-06 by Jean-Pierre Ressenaar

To enhance further the service provided to EPO staff, Cigna offers personal interviews on a regular basis. The purpose of these individual meetings is to offer all colleagues the opportunity to discuss their individual cases and get answers to specific questions regarding their medical insurance coverage.

For example, you can ask the Cigna experts what treatment options are covered to which extent by the EPO healthcare insurance, or you can discuss the details of a settlement note for a treatment you or a family member recently had. Cigna will also be able to explain for which treatments it is advisable to get prior approval and how they could issue a guarantee of payment prior to the treatment date if this is needed by the medical provider.

Appointments of 15 minutes per person are available and can take place either in person or virtually (phone or video).

Thursday 14 September 2023 from 9.00 to 16.00 hrs in The Hague, Room SH-S0.12.

To arrange an appointment with Cigna, please contact them directly via email. You will then receive confirmation of your appointment from Cigna, along with the exact time.

epo@cigna.com

The phone interviews will be conducted with the same level of confidentiality as face-to-face personal meetings.

FRANCE – Tables of equivalence 2023 (revenue 2022) – confirmed

2023-07-02 by Jean-Pierre Ressenaar

We have received the following information from the Office:

Please be informed that the tables of equivalence for France (income 2022) have been confirmed by DGFIP.

Concerning the tax pressure, there is a decrease for all pension levels, civil status and age due to the modification of the tax scale by increasing the tax brackets (5.4%) to take into account the inflation.

ISRP will inform the pensioners who have chosen the France pension tables accordingly.

Reimbursement policy for costs related to COVID-19

2023-06-15 by Jean-Pierre Ressenaar

Following the President’s decision of 7 April 2020, the internal reimbursement policy for medical expenses relating to coronavirus was temporarily extended to 100% for the duration of the COVID-19 public health emergency. The policy was effective as of 30 January 2020.

On 5 May 2023, the WHO declared the end of a public health emergency of international concern due to COVID-19. This implies that the reasons for this exceptional measure have become obsolete. As a result the Office, after discussing at the GCC SSPR, has decided to abolish this measure as of 1 July 2023.

Covid-19 related costs incurred as of 1 July 2023 will be reimbursed in accordance with the general reimbursement rules as specified in Circular 368 – Guide to Cover.

Celebrations of the 40 years of the Pensioners Association

2023-05-11 by Jean-Pierre Ressenaar

As announced during the Association’s Annual General Meeting in April 2023, the Board has decided that instead of a single, centralised celebration, there will instead be a series of celebrations organised by each local section. By both staggering the events and providing a variety of venues in different countries, it should be possible for more members to participate in one (or more) of these celebrations providing ample opportunities to meet their former friends and colleagues in a festive environment.

To date, this is a provisional listing for the festivities planned by each of the local sections:

  • Munich: a Gala Dinner on 4 November 2023
  • Vienna:  a lunchtime boat trip (with catering) in late summer (end-August to mid-October 2023)
  • The Hague: a tour of the historical Tram Museum in The Hague followed by a buffet/dinner, in September 2023.
  • Berlin: a Dinner in the Amicale room in the Office on 29 August 2023.
  • Luxemburg: a Dinner or Lunch on 17 November 2023
  • UK /RI: a Lunch in mid-September 2023
  • Belgium: a Reception with lunch on 15 May 2023

This provisional listing will be up-dated as and when arrangements are confirmed by the sections. Then members will be invited to register to attend one or more events, thereby reserving their places.

UPDATE: Investigation into Long Term Care in the Netherlands for family members of EPO pensioners

2021-10-19 by Jean-Pierre Ressenaar

In the last few weeks the Association has been contacted by members who are seeking advice on how to follow up the letter they have received from  the Netherlands Sociale Verzekeringsbank (SVB). The Association is in contact with the Office on this important topic.
Today the Office has informed us that Cigna will be sending an letter or email to all family members of EPO pensioners in The Netherlands. The  text of the introduction to this letter or email is as follows:
« Further to the email messages below I herewith would like to inform you that on behalf of the Dutch Healthcare Authority (NZa), ONVZ has requested the SVB for an statement with the current Wlz (NL Law on Long Term Care) situation of all family members of  retired EPO employees who have a Dutch basic insurance via the « EOB collectiviteit ».
The NZa has initiated this investigation because the Wlz situation of an insured can change over the years. »

NB All members who have received letters in which they are requested to telephone the SVB are STRONGLY ADVISED to do this without delay. Furthermore the very latest date for filing a complaint is mentioned in the letter you received.

Meeting with the Office: Pension for Health Reasons; Service from ISRP; Strike repayments; SVB LTC; Cigna, severe problems; Austrian law for International Organisations; Office Access

2021-10-08 by Jean-Pierre Ressenaar

On 29 September there was another constructive meeting with the Office at which the Board was represented by John Atkins and Jean-Pierre Ressenaar, and the Office by Alina Vengels.

Pension for Health Reasons under transitory measures

We were reminded of the time table for sending comparison calculations and requests forms for payment of additional compensation. It was confirmed that when a PHR pensioner reached the age of 65 he retires, and although remaining a PHR pensioner there are no longer payments of additional compensation.

How pensioners can contribute better service from ISRP

When sending requests to ISRP pensioners are requested to include their ISRP identifier which starts with 740 and to include all supporting documents in a single email.

Strikes, Tribunal) judgments of the 132nd session of the ILO Administrative Tribunal (ILOAT)

In 2013 the Office changed the strike regulations such that the deduction was 1/20th instead of 1/30th. This has been quashed by the ILOAT. Repayments of the differences owing are under way to the active staff and pensioners concerned with 5% interest per year. More extensive information is available on the EPO Pensioners’ Site.

SVB Long Term Care

Partners of some pensioners have received letters from the Netherlands Sociale Verzekeringsbank (SVB) in which an undefined Long Term Care assessment is mentioned. This was not known to the Office. Copies of the letters have been sent to the Office for further investigation.

Cigna, severe reimbursement problems

Where there is an issue with Cigna on reimbursement and after having exhausted all clarification means with Cigna, the  Office Health and Safety directorate can be contacted, email address: healthandsafety@epo.org

Changes in Austrian law regarding International Organisations and their staff and former staff

The Association only recently learnt about the change in the Austrian law relating to International Organisations and their staf and former staff. We addressed the Office on this matter, but the Office was evidently unaware of this change. The association has therefore asked the Office to study this law change and to inform the Association accordingly. As soon as we know more it will be published on our website.

Access to Office locations

There are still strict limitations on the access of staff and others to Office locations. For active staff there is an upper limit of 30%. Self-testing/vaccination/recovery is deemed a pre-requisite. In common areas the wearing of masks is required. Visitors may be checked. The access for pensioners is still restricted. Home working will continue until the end of January 2022.

Coronavirus update.

2020-03-10 by Jean-Pierre Ressenaar

Coronavirus update

08.03.2020

Further preventative measures

Dear Colleagues,

Our Office will now take a series of further preventative measures to protect our staff and their families from Coronavirus, following the recent positive test of two pupils at the European School Munich (ESM):

  • All staff members who have a child currently studying at the ESM, or who are living in the same household as a child currently studying at the ESM, must work from home for 14 days as of Monday 9 March. If this applies to you, please come into the Office on Monday 9 March to collect any equipment or material that you already have that you need to work at home (laptop, hard token, etc). Please avoid contact with other colleagues and make your visit as brief as possible.
    • Creches at all sites will remain open. However, any child with siblings at the ESM should not attend the creche until the 14-day period above has expired.
    • The list of high-risk areas has been updated to the following: China, South Korea, Iran, the Northern Italian regions of Lombardy, Veneto and Emilia Romagna and province of Bolzano (in South Tirol, Italy) and the German Landkreis Heinsberg in Nord Rhein Westfalen. If you have returned from any country or area designated as high risk within the last 14 days, you should not come into the Office. You will need to work from home for a period of 14 days from the date of your return from the high-risk area.
    • All Munich staff who are currently equipped to work at home (for Part Time Home Working), and who are not subject to any restrictions for entering the Office, may choose to work either from home or the Office until further notice. Please inform your line manager if you choose to work from home.
    • Staff should not travel between EPO sites within Munich (e.g. from PH to Isar) until further notice. Please replace all face-to-face meetings with Skype or Vico where possible. To comply with our legal obligations, these restrictions do not apply to oral proceedings, where separate guidance is available.
    • The cafeterias and canteens at our Munich sites will be closed until further notice and will operate only to supply food to the creche.
    • In Munich, sports classes are cancelled, the gyms will remain closed and the meetings of Amicale should not take place until further notice.
    • Any staff currently in regions subject to governmental travel restrictions, such as Italy, should contact their line manager and Health and Safety.

We are aware that not all staff are currently equipped to work from home. However, our colleagues in HR and BIT are working hard to find solutions and will be in touch with those who don’t have the equipment to work from home to ensure they get the necessary equipment as soon as possible. Furthermore the Office is also preparing guidelines that will assist staff in working from home and is exploring other support measures, such as the printing and delivery of files in these exceptional circumstances.

These measures are subject to further change and we will keep you informed.

Thank you for your support in helping to implement these additional precautions. We wish the children affected a very swift recovery.

Kind regards,

António Campinos
